Welcome to the hiking route to Le Boulissoir in Aime-la-Plagne. This moderate 6.083-kilometer out-and-back trail offers stunning views and an elevation gain of 241 meters, making it a great option for hikers of moderate skill level.
Starting at the parking area, you will begin your journey through the picturesque landscape. Along the way, you will pass by points of interest such as Col de la Grande Combe, located 2.08 kilometers from the start, and Le Cormet D'Arêche, which is situated at the beginning of the trail.
As you hike, be sure to stay hydrated as there are water sources available at various points along the route, including at 1.85 kilometers, 3.04 kilometers, and 5.20 kilometers from the start. Additionally, you may come across information points such as Cormet d'Arêches and other informative spots to learn more about the area.
For those interested in exploring further, peaks such as Cret du Boeuf and other natural wonders can be found off the main trail. These peaks are located at distances of 1.77 kilometers and 0.12 kilometers respectively from the start, providing a more challenging option for the adventurous hiker.
